Rollerblading Better Than Running. Rollerblading is a great workout. Rollerblading is kind on your joints since you don’t have the hard impact on your knees and ankles as you do with running,. According to health experts, rollerblading causes less than 50% impact shock to joints compared to running. Rollerblade skating improves the overall fitness levels while being more enjoyable than running or jump rope training.
